If you're planning to play The Witcher series, I highly recommend starting with the first game. It does a great job of introducing the world and its characters, making it much easier to appreciate the rest of the trilogy. Unlike The Witcher 3, this isn't a true open-world game, but that doesn't take away from the experience. The story is engaging, the pacing is solid, and it's easy to finish in around 30 hours without feeling rushed. The soundtrack is memorable, and the atmosphere is one of the game's greatest strengths, especially during Chapter IV, which is still one of my favorite parts of the entire series. If you've read Andrzej Sapkowski's books, you'll probably appreciate this game even more, as it captures the novels better much than the later games. The combat system isn't particularly deep, but it's enjoyable. The timing based attacks, cool animations, and character progression work well together, making fighing fun from beginning to the end...

TLDR for people who can't be bothered and want it fast: The game's not good. Plain and simple. Now for the people who are curious as to the why... Well, there's plenty of reasons as to why: First and foremost,this game does not respect your time at all.Not one damn bit. There's no fast travel,there's no mounts to use,there's not a shortcut you could take,because the genius designers at CD PROJEKT RED decided that blocking half the sandbox with invisible walls so i have to take the long way around every single time i want to go from point A to point B is very good game design. I did discover recently into my errand boy runs that if i take the Crowd style stance,my Geralt moves faster. Guess what? DURING THE DAY WHILE WALKING AROUND YOU CANNOT USE IT(outside of scripted events and entering hostile places and all that jazz). Now to top it all off,there are no random encounters,monsters attacking you outside quests (back to those scripted events) and random encounters that would require you to fight. Now let's get into the gameplay loop.Plain boring and repetitive to no end. You play a rythm game where you just have to time your attacks with the FLAMING SWORD. Use the signs twice a fight,and don't forget to spam potions i guess. Some people would say this game just aged bad. Im here to tell you, it was never good. I mean at first i thought that this game was just old and some leniency was required. So i searched up when it appeared and what other games came in the year it was released. That happens to be 2007. Do you care to know what other games came in that year? Halo 3,Assassins Creed,Modern Warfare 4(When COD was still good),Bioshock,Crysis and quite a few other big titles. So honestly,that excuse is just not valid,because games that came out in the same year and quite a number that came before actually aged well and are still perfectly playable to this day,without any given leniency.
